Technical Field
[0001] This utility model belongs to the technical field of valve assembly equipment, specifically a pin assembly device for valve bodies. Background Technology
[0002] In existing technologies, the assembly process of high-precision valve bodies in cooling systems of electronic devices such as servers involves creating a slot on the side of the valve seat and manually inserting two small pins into the slot to fix the spring. During the assembly process, the pins are too small, and operators need to use precision tools to grasp, align, and insert them. Each action is time-consuming and requires a high degree of hand stability from the operator. During the assembly process, problems such as pins falling off or being misaligned are prone to occur, resulting in low assembly efficiency. Utility Model Content
[0003] The purpose of this utility model is to provide a pin assembly device for valve bodies. After the pin is positioned by a positioning seat, it is pushed into the valve seat slot in the valve seat positioning cavity along its radial direction, so that the pin moves in a limited position throughout the entire process. This solves the problem of low assembly efficiency caused by pin falling off or misalignment during the assembly process in the prior art.
[0004] The technical solution of this utility model is as follows: the pin assembly device for valve body includes: a positioning seat, a pin feeding mechanism and a pin pushing mechanism.
[0005] The pin feeding mechanism and the pin pushing mechanism are located on the side of the positioning seat.
[0006] The positioning seat is provided with a valve seat positioning cavity and a pin positioning cavity. The pin positioning cavity is located to the side of the valve seat positioning cavity and is connected to the valve seat positioning cavity.
[0007] The pin feeding mechanism is used to move the pin into the pin positioning cavity along the axial direction of the pin.
[0008] The pin-pushing mechanism is used to move the pin into the valve seat positioning cavity along the radial direction of the pin.
[0009] In a further embodiment, the pin positioning cavity includes: an axial moving hole, a pin positioning hole, and a radial moving hole.
[0010] The axial moving hole is located at the end of the pin positioning hole, the pin positioning hole is located on the side of the valve seat positioning cavity and communicates with the valve seat positioning cavity, and the radial moving hole is located on the side of the pin positioning hole away from the valve seat positioning cavity.
[0011] The axial moving hole extends along the axial direction of the pin.
[0012] The pin positioning hole and the radial moving hole extend along the radial direction of the pin.
[0013] In a further embodiment, the inner diameter of the axially movable hole is clearance-fitted with the outer diameter of the pin.
[0014] In a further embodiment, the vertical spacing of the pin positioning hole is clearance-fitted with the outer diameter of the pin.
[0015] The left and right spacing of the pin positioning hole is matched with the length clearance of the pin, so that the pin positioning hole can limit the pin in the vertical radial direction and the left and right axial direction.
[0016] In a further embodiment, the pin insertion mechanism includes a radial power source and a push block, wherein the push block is mounted on the radial power source and is disposed on the side of the positioning seat at a position that mates with the pin positioning cavity.
[0017] The radial power source is used to insert the push block into the pin positioning cavity, and to move the pin into the valve seat positioning cavity along the radial direction of the pin.
[0018] In a further embodiment, the positioning seat includes two symmetrically arranged pin positioning cavities.
[0019] The radial power source includes a gripper cylinder, and two push blocks are installed on the gripper cylinder. The push blocks are located on both sides of the positioning seat and in cooperation with the pin positioning cavity. The gripper cylinder drives the two push blocks to move simultaneously, ensuring the synchronicity of the pin movement and improving the success rate of pin assembly.
[0020] In a further embodiment, the pin feeding mechanism includes a pin vibratory feeder and a feeding power assembly.
[0021] The feeding power assembly is located at the discharge end of the pin vibratory plate. The pin vibratory plate is used to feed pins to the feeding power assembly, and the feeding power assembly is used to feed the pins to the pin positioning cavity of the positioning seat.
[0022] In a further embodiment, the feeding power assembly includes: a feeding radial power source, a feeding axial power source, and a pin.
[0023] The radial power source for feeding is located at the discharge end of the pin vibrating plate, the radial moving block for feeding is installed on the radial power source for feeding, the axial power source for feeding is located on the side of the discharge end of the pin vibrating plate for feeding, and the pin is installed on the axial power source for feeding.
[0024] The feeding radial moving block is provided with a pin buffer cavity, and the pin vibrating plate is used to transport the pins to the pin buffer cavity.
[0025] The radial power source for feeding is used to make the radial moving block for feeding rotate between the position that cooperates with the pin vibrating plate and the position that cooperates with the insert pin.
[0026] When the feeding radial moving block moves to a position that matches the pin moving path, the feeding axial power source uses the pin to move the pin in the pin buffer cavity to the pin positioning cavity. By pre-positioning and buffering the pin in the pin buffer cavity of the feeding radial moving block, the interference of the pin vibration plate on the pin feeding can be reduced, so that the feeding axial power source and the pin can simultaneously move multiple pins that match the pin positioning cavity to the pin positioning cavity.
[0027] In a further embodiment, the pin assembly device further includes: a first conveying mechanism and a slot position detection device.
[0028] The first conveying mechanism and the slot position detection device are located on the side of the positioning seat. The first conveying mechanism is used to make the valve seat move between the slot position detection device and the positioning seat.
[0029] The slot position detection device is used to identify the direction of the slotted part of the valve seat, so that the first conveying mechanism can match the slotted part of the valve seat with the pin positioning cavity of the positioning seat.
[0030] In a further embodiment, the slot position detection device includes: an optical fiber sensor, a positioning element, and a vision camera.
[0031] The number of fiber optic sensors matches the number of slots in the valve seat, and the vision camera and multiple fiber optic sensors are arranged circumferentially around the positioning element.
[0032] When the first conveying device moves the valve seat onto the positioning component, it causes the valve seat to rotate. The position of the valve seat's slot is detected by a fiber optic sensor. After the fiber optic sensor detects the position of the valve seat's slot, a vision camera is used to take a picture for confirmation, reducing the error rate. Compared with existing technologies that only use a vision camera to detect the slot position, this greatly reduces the complexity of the vision camera detection algorithm.
[0033] The beneficial effects of this utility model are as follows: This application positions the pin by means of a positioning seat, and the valve seat positioning cavity accommodates the part of the valve seat with a slot. The pin feeding mechanism can move the pin into the pin positioning cavity along the axial direction of the pin, and limit the pin by means of the pin positioning cavity. Then, the pin is moved into the valve seat positioning cavity along the radial direction of the pin, so that the pin is pushed into the valve seat slot along its radial direction. The pin is limited by the pin positioning cavity throughout the movement, which solves the problem of low assembly efficiency caused by the pin falling off or misaligning during the assembly process in the prior art. [0042] This utility model discloses a pin assembly device for valve bodies. The pin assembly device can be used as a semi-automatic device to manually identify the direction of the valve seat slot and place the gasket, spring, and valve seat in the valve seat positioning cavity. Alternatively, the pin assembly device can be installed in a valve body assembly device. The motor, cylinder, sensor, and other components of the pin assembly device are connected to the PLC and other control devices of the valve body assembly device. The control devices control the various components of the pin assembly device to cooperate with each other. After the pin is positioned by the positioning seat, the pin is pushed into the valve seat slot in the valve seat positioning cavity along its radial direction. This ensures that the pin moves with limited range throughout the process, solving the problem of low assembly efficiency caused by pin falling off or misalignment during the assembly process in the prior art.
[0043] like Figure 1 and 6 The pin assembly device for the valve body shown includes: a positioning seat 5, a pin feeding mechanism 1, a pin pushing mechanism 2, a first conveying mechanism 3, a slot position detection device 4, a gasket vibrating plate 6, a spring vibrating plate 7, and a second conveying mechanism 8.
[0044] The pin feeding mechanism 1 and the pin pushing mechanism 2 are located on the side of the positioning seat 5.
[0045] The positioning seat 5 is provided with a valve seat positioning cavity and a pin positioning cavity. The pin positioning cavity is located to the side of the valve seat positioning cavity and is connected to the valve seat positioning cavity.
[0046] The pin feeding mechanism 1 is used to move the pin into the pin positioning cavity along the axial direction of the pin.
[0047] The pin-pushing mechanism 2 is used to move the pin into the valve seat positioning cavity along the radial direction of the pin.
[0048] The first conveying mechanism 3 and the slot position detection device 4 are located on the side of the positioning seat 5. The first conveying mechanism 3 is used to make the valve seat move between the slot position detection device 4 and the positioning seat 5.
[0049] The slot position detection device 4 is used to identify the direction of the slotted part of the valve seat, so that the first conveying mechanism 3 can match the slotted part of the valve seat with the pin positioning cavity of the positioning seat 5.
[0050] like Figure 1 The slot position detection device 4 shown includes: fiber optic sensor 41, positioning element 42 and vision camera 43.
[0051] The slot is a through-slot structure connecting both sides of the valve seat. The number of fiber optic sensors 41 matches the number of slots in the valve seat. The vision camera 43 and multiple fiber optic sensors 41 are arranged in a circular pattern around the positioning element 42.
[0052] When the first conveying device 3 moves the valve seat onto the positioning member 42, the first conveying device 3 drives the valve seat to rotate. The position of the valve seat in the slot is detected by the fiber optic sensor 41, and a vision camera is used to take pictures for confirmation to reduce the error rate. Figure 1 The positioning element 42 shown is a shaft inserted into the valve seat. The positioning element 42 is used to assist in manually adjusting the valve seat to confirm its position.
[0053] The second conveying mechanism 8 is located to the side of the positioning seat 5, and the pad vibrating plate 6 and the spring vibrating plate 7 are located to the side of the second conveying mechanism 8.
[0054] The gasket vibratory feeder 6 is used to convey gaskets to the second conveying mechanism 8, and the spring vibratory feeder 7 is used to convey springs to the second conveying mechanism 8. The second conveying mechanism 8 is used to convey the gaskets and springs to the valve seat positioning cavity of the positioning seat 5.
[0055] The first handling mechanism 3 and the second handling mechanism 8 may include one of a robotic arm, a two-axis displacement assembly, or a three-axis displacement assembly. For example... Figure 1 and 6 The first handling mechanism 3 shown includes a robotic arm, and the second handling mechanism 8 includes a two-axis displacement assembly.
[0056] like Figure 2 The pin positioning cavity shown includes: an axial movement hole 51, a pin positioning hole 52, and a radial movement hole 53.
[0057] An axial moving hole 51 is provided at the end of a pin positioning hole 52. The pin positioning hole 52 is located on the side of the valve seat positioning cavity and communicates with the valve seat positioning cavity. A radial moving hole 53 is provided on the side of the pin positioning hole 52 away from the valve seat positioning cavity.
[0058] The axial moving hole 51 extends along the axial direction of the pin.
[0059] The pin positioning hole 52 and the radial moving hole 53 are provided to extend along the radial direction of the pin.
[0060] In this embodiment, the inner diameter of the axial moving hole 51 is clearance-fitted with the outer diameter of the pin.
[0061] In this embodiment, the vertical spacing of the pin positioning hole 52 is clearance-fitted with the outer diameter of the pin, and the horizontal spacing of the pin positioning hole 52 is clearance-fitted with the length of the pin. Figure 3 and 4 The pin positioning hole 52 shown is a contour structure that matches the shape of the pin.
[0062] In this embodiment, the pin insertion mechanism 2 includes a radial power source 21 and a push block 22. The push block 22 is installed on the radial power source 21 and is located on the side of the positioning seat 5 at a position that cooperates with the pin positioning cavity. The radial power source 21 can be a linear power mechanism such as a lead screw mechanism, a gear and rack mechanism, or a cylinder.
[0063] The radial power source 21 is used to insert the push block 22 into the pin positioning cavity, and to move the pin along the radial direction of the pin into the valve seat positioning cavity.
[0064] like Figure 4 The positioning seat 5 shown includes two symmetrically arranged pin positioning cavities.
[0065] The radial power source 21 includes a gripper cylinder, and two push blocks 22 are installed on the gripper cylinder. The push blocks 22 are located on both sides of the positioning seat 5 and in cooperation with the pin positioning cavity. In other embodiments, the gripper cylinder can be an electric gripper.
[0066] like Figure 5 The pin feeding mechanism 1 shown includes: a pin vibratory plate 11 and a feeding power assembly.
[0067] The feeding power assembly is located at the discharge end of the pin vibratory plate. The pin vibratory plate is used to feed pins to the feeding power assembly, and the feeding power assembly is used to feed the pins to the pin positioning cavity of the positioning seat 5.
[0068] like Figure 5 The feeding power assembly shown includes: a feeding radial power source 12, a feeding axial power source 13, and a pin 14.
[0069] The radial power source 12 for feeding is located at the discharge end of the pin vibratory plate, the radial moving block 15 for feeding is installed on the radial power source 12 for feeding, the axial power source 13 for feeding is located on the side of the discharge end of the pin vibratory plate for feeding, and the pin 14 is installed on the axial power source 13 for feeding.
[0070] The radial moving block 15 for feeding is equipped with a pin buffer cavity. The pin vibratory feeder is used to transport the pins into the pin buffer cavity, such as... Figure 5 The pin vibratory feeder shown is equipped with a pin conveying track, which has two pin channels, allowing two pins to be inserted into two pin buffer cavities from the pin channels.
[0071] The feeding radial power source 12 is used to make the feeding radial moving block 15 rotate between the position that mates with the pin vibrating plate and the position that mates with the insert pin 14.
[0072] When the feeding radial moving block 15 moves to a position that matches the moving path of the pin 14, the feeding axial power source 13 uses the pin 14 to move the pin in the pin buffer cavity to the pin positioning cavity.
[0073] Instructions for use: The second conveying mechanism 8 moves the gasket and spring into the valve seat positioning cavity of the positioning seat 5 respectively.
[0074] The first transport mechanism 3 moves the valve seat to a position that mates with the slot position detection device 4. Then, the first transport mechanism 3 drives the valve seat to rotate so that the slot position detection device 4 identifies the position where the valve seat has a slot. Then, the first transport mechanism 3 moves the slotted part of the valve seat to a position that mates with the pin positioning cavity of the positioning seat 5.
[0075] The pin 14 of the pin feeding mechanism 1 passes the pin through the axial moving hole 51 of the pin positioning cavity, so that the pin moves into the pin positioning hole 52.
[0076] After the second transport mechanism 8 moves the gasket and spring into the valve seat positioning cavity of the positioning seat 5, the first transport mechanism 3 moves the valve seat into the valve seat positioning cavity of the positioning seat 5. Then, the pin-pushing mechanism 2 inserts the push block 22 into the pin positioning cavity, and the push block 22 moves the pin to the valve seat's slot in the valve seat positioning cavity along the radial direction of the pin. During this process, the first transport mechanism 3 applies a downward force to the valve seat to compress the spring, allowing the pin to move to the valve seat's slot. Then, the first transport mechanism 3 stops applying a downward force to the valve seat to reset the spring, and the spring applies a force to the pin to engage with the valve seat's slot.
